Nordic Walking with WALX in the Marches

A sociable, fitness walk using Nordic Walking poles whilst enjoying the beautiful grounds and parkland at Attingham.

  • Booking advisable
  • Admission applies

Nordic Walx are simply sociable Nordic walks in a mixed ability group, enjoying the fresh air and beautiful surroundings, with a fully qualified leader to ensure that you’re getting the most from your poles. Open to those who have completed the Power of Poles Introductory course (or NWUK Learn to Nordic Walk course). Occasional Open Walks open to all. Power of Poles sessions can also be arranged by contacting Beverley Turner.
